<p>The organizers of Frieze London 2012 have announced their selections for the Frieze Sculpture Park in Regent's Park, curated by Clare Lilley, Director of Programme at Yorkshire Sculpture Park. The show will include new pieces by Hemali Bhuta, Andreas Lolis, Damián Ortega and Maria Zahle.<!--more--></p>
